Understanding Insurance Claims: A Step-by-Step Guide

Filing an insurance claim can seem daunting, though following a structured process can make the experience smoother. Begin by website thoroughly reviewing your policy to understand coverage details and any specific procedures. Once you've determined the necessary information, promptly contact your insurance company. Provide them with a thorough account of the incident, including dates, times, and relevant documentation. Your provider will then guide you through the claim system, which may involve submitting forms, obtaining estimates, or attending an inspection. Throughout the process, maintain clear and consistent correspondence with your insurance copyright to ensure a timely resolution.

  • Ensure you have all necessary documentation before submitting your claim.
  • Present your claim promptly to avoid any delays in processing.
  • Cooperate with the insurance copyright's investigation by providing requested information promptly.
